Output 58bc2fb7a3066e14a2348c81dd683a35c44801ad8b1d00c80f8b1931f6a69b8f:26

value
3520286
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90d6d77b65ef4e3155cd81ea7c54aa05e2f73468 OP_EQUALVERIFY OP_CHECKSIG
address
1ECqg68Xbmhfca1HUQPtsrWTRymRfA1SGW
transaction
58bc2fb7a3066e14a2348c81dd683a35c44801ad8b1d00c80f8b1931f6a69b8f
spent
true